Barite
specimen number:
1392176
location:
Montreal mine, Iron Co., Wisconsin, USA
description:
Impressive large example showing salmon colored crystals of barite measuring to 1.0 cm in size across the top of this matrix. This is in really good condition. A fine large well crystallized example from this old locality. The specimen comes with a custom acrylic display base. The specimen was figured in The Mineralogical Record, January, February, 2024, page 98, figure 31. The specimen was on public display at the Cincinnati, 1993 show, the Cincinnati 1997 show, the Denver, 1997 and 2023 shows, at the Tucson show, 2017, and that the East Coast show, 2018.
